Abstract
In this paper, the inverse eigenvalue problem for the bordered diagonal matrices are reconsidered whose elements are equal to zero except for the first row, the first column and the diagonal elements. The necessary and sufficient conditions for existence of a symmetric bordered diagonal matrix from special spectral data have been determined. A new algorithm to make such matrices is derived and some numerical examples are given to illustrate the efficiency of the method.
